Cable support system

The vertical straight connector can be used to connect cable trays with the side height 60mm. Mitre joints that rise and fall up to an angle of 60° can also be realised with this connector.

Cable Tray

All changes of direction must be supported in the immediate vicinity of the joints (distance ≤ 150 mm) by an appropriate supporting structure. Inclined cable trays with height differences can be attached to
